Here's what I can contribute. Stock TC on the left, Pedders on the right (MY CAR!) The drop is minimal, but it's easiest to notice it if you look at the mirrors or the front fender "flare". There's actually about a 1" difference in height.....maybe a bit more even.
^^^ excellent comparison. Based on what we now know, Pedders suck. whatever the ride height is now, in a year it will be less. They lose rate terribly. I could not beleive it when I had c_d_88 bring his Pedders to me , he was one of the first to find issues, Wangspeed as well.
If you drive the car aggressively the car will continue to drop until the rear tires will rub the fenders and the front rub the fender liners. Its pretty sad really, with the confidence we all had in the Australian product. I bet they are not made in Australia, I bet they are made in Indonesia.
